ReminderLoop 3.2 renames the setting used by the Harwick Clinic appointment job. The old CLINIC_NOTIFY_KEY is removed; startup now fails if it is present. Migration: delete the old line from /srv/reminderloop/job.env, keep CLINIC_NOTIFY_WINDOW unchanged, then re-trigger the nightly run. Release manager: confirm every clinic tenant's env file ends with the renamed entry, exactly as on the next line.

secret setting of taduf-bahip: COURIER_KEY5=49c55

FAQ: Query planner regression on Corvid DB 4.2

Q: Plans went sequential-scan after the 4.2 upgrade. Now what?

A: Known regression. The planner ignores partial indexes when stats are stale. Short term: run ANALYZE on affected tables, then set `planner_compat=legacy` in the Corvid console. Don't roll back the cluster; replication breaks. If the console itself is unreachable, use the break-glass admin path on the standby node. That path is sealed and requires the recovery passphrase, which is below.

vault phrase of yaguf-hahaf = druath-holix

Going forward, all plugins must treat alert deliveries as at-least-once and deduplicate using the event sequence token included in every payload header. Plugins that mutate state on receipt without dedup checks will be flagged in the next certification review. We have published updated integration guidance, including token handling examples and the new acknowledgement timeout values, on the page below.

runbook for yageg-tafop: https://superset.merlaqnet.local/deploy/projects/issue/display/repo/projects/ticket/e6ac41f4bf7bc116ee61994c

Hi team,

Before I hand off the 3.2 release, please note the humidity sensor drift reported on Verdana controllers in the Elmbrook trial site. Drift exceeds 4% after roughly ten days of continuous operation; firmware 3.2.1 adds an automatic recalibration cycle every 72 hours. Support should advise growers to install 3.2.1 and trigger a manual recalibration once. The hotfix bundle must be verified before distribution, so I'm including the signing key used for the 3.2.1 packages below.

release key, fahof-yagap: bky3_m5d